One kind is anti-to stick up heat radiation type PCB heat board
Technical field
The utility model is related to pcb boards, specifically disclose one kind and prevent sticking up heat radiation type PCB heat board.
Background technology
PCB (Printed Circuit Board, i.e. printed circuit board) is at least attached there are one conductive pattern thereon, and cloth There is hole slot to realize the interconnection between electronic component, the basis of almost all electronic products.It is, in general, that if at certain There is electronic component in sample equipment, then they are integrated on the pcb board of different sizes.In addition to the various electronics members of fixation Outside part, the main function of pcb board is to provide the connection circuit between every electronic component.
Conventional pcb board is formed by pressing plate, and pressing plate is to put each board stacking of circuit board, then pass through heating pressurization Mode is molded, and molding pcb board is in the case of rugged environment or long-time service, it is easy to the phenomenon that wraping plate is occurred, be influenced The normal use of pcb board influences normal use in addition, pcb board, which is used for a long time, is easy accumulation more heat transfer.

Specific implementation mode
For that can further appreciate that the feature, technological means and the specific purposes reached, function of the utility model, below The utility model is described in further detail with specific implementation mode in conjunction with attached drawing.
With reference to figure 1, Fig. 2.
The utility model embodiment disclose it is a kind of anti-stick up heat radiation type PCB heat board, including insulating substrate 10, the two of insulating substrate 10 Side is equipped with shape layer 20, and shape layer 20 includes conductive layer 21 and insulating layer 22, and conductive layer 21 is located at close to insulating substrate 10 Four corners of side, insulating substrate 10 are equipped with screens through-hole 11, and the aperture of screens through-hole 11 is R, each shape layer 20 Four corners are equipped with the anti-a diameter of r, R for sticking up through-hole 201, preventing sticking up through-hole 201>R, four anti-stick up through-hole 201 respectively with four Screens through-hole 11 is coaxially disposed;
Each prevent sticking up being equipped in through-hole 201 and prevent sticking up screen post 30, anti-screen post 30 of sticking up includes heat conduction cylinder 31, heating column One end of body 31 is fixed with the first screens block 32, and the diameter of the first screens block 32 is more than r, and 31 other end of heat conduction cylinder, which is equipped with, steps down Channel 33 allows bit port 33 to lead to the both sides of heat conduction cylinder 31, allows and is equipped with screens spring 34 in bit port 33, screens spring 34 with Allow bit port 33 moves towards identical, and the both ends of screens spring 34 are respectively and fixedly provided with the second screens block 35, the first screens block 32 be located at Side of the type layer 20 far from insulating substrate 10, the second screens block 35 are located in screens through-hole 11, in the positive reason that no external force squeezes Under condition, screens spring 34 promotes the second screens block 35 to protrude from outside the side wall of heat conduction cylinder 31.
The installation operation of the utility model is:After insulating substrate 10 and shape layer 20 complete the operations such as pressing fluting, obtain Screens through-hole 11 sticks up through-hole 201 with anti-, and pressing the second screens block 35 retraction allows in bit port 33, heat conduction cylinder 31 is inserted into and prevents sticking up In through-hole 201, when being inserted to bottom, screens spring 34 restores the original length because not squeezed by external force, promotes the second screens block 35 protrude from heat conduction cylinder 31, and the first screens block 32 of cooperation realizes screens.
The utility model be arranged it is special it is anti-stick up structure, it is simple in structure, can effectively prevent pcb board that wraping plate occurs, to The integrally-built stability of pcb board is improved, anti-structure of sticking up is easy for installation, while anti-structure of sticking up also has good heat sinking function, The radiating efficiency of pcb board can be effectively improved, and can effectively save the space of pcb board, improves the performance of pcb board entirety.
In the present embodiment, heat conduction cylinder 31 is carbon heating column, the good heat conductivity of carbon, and density is low, is had slim and graceful Feature can reduce the weight of pcb board entirety, so that it is guaranteed that pcb board weight is small while ensuring heat conduction 31 heat conductivility of cylinder Demand.
In the present embodiment, each outer surface of heat conduction cylinder 31 is equipped with insulating coating 36, and insulating coating 36 can Think insulating resin layer, conducting post 31 can be effectively prevent to make conductive layer 21 that short circuit occur.
In the present embodiment, surface undulate or zigzag of the first screens block 32 far from heat conduction cylinder 31, Neng Gouyou Effect improves the contact area of the first screens block 32 and air, to further increase the heat dissipation performance of pcb board entirety.
In the present embodiment, the second side of the screens block 35 far from screens spring 34 be inclined-plane, the second screens block 35 it is oblique It is tilted away from one end of the first screens block 32, heat conduction cylinder 31 is inserted into anti-when sticking up through-hole 201, and the second screens block 35 can be with It is retracted automatically with the insert action of heat conduction cylinder 31 in allowing bit port 33, it is anti-to stick up the more convenient to use of screen post 30.
